Serving the community and those in need we have two ministries that focus on
feeding the hungry.
1- Sew and Share- this is our congregation's food pantry. It is
supported by the generous gifts given to the Church and by a
group of dedicated women who sew quilts and do other handwork
that raises money to buy food and other commodities to help those
in need in the area.
2- Faith, Food, & Fellowship- ministry within the ministry. Every Sunday
the afternoon begins with Bible study at 2:30 p.m. Lead by Pastor
Andy Rubenking. At 4:00 p.m. Commodities are distributed to those
in need. At 5:00 p.m. Community groups then proceed to serve
those gathered a meal.
